A group of residents and business executives residing in the Pacific Harbour have worked together since 2007 to fundraise for the renovation of the Pacific Harbour Police Community Post.
The renovations cost close to $20,000.
The residents yesterday handed over the newly renovated Pacific Harbour Community Post to the Commissioner of Police Sitiveni Qiliho.
The renovation works were largely possible through the support given by the executives of Dulux Paint, Resort Homes Fiji, Estate Management Services Limited and the Pearl South Pacific Resort and Spa.
Estate Management Services Limited Managing Director Seth Maharaj says since 2007, they have been fundraising to purchase a vehicle for the Community Post and along the way they changed their plans and chose to renovate and extend the current facilities as well as the bure adjacent to the building.
Qiliho says the Force’s goal in 2018 is to re-engage with the community through the Duavata Community Policing arm.
